Staff & Management Position Summary The HVAC Technician II plays a
critical role in supporting a multi-building campus environment ,
ensuring optimal comfort and reliability across academic,
residential, and athletic facilities. This position performs
maintenance, repairs, and installation of HVAC and refrigeration
equipment and controls, chilled water systems, boilers, and other
mechanical, electrical, and building systems in accordance with
client expectations and operational standards. Basic Qualifications
Must be 18 years of age or older Valid, unexpired driver’s license
HVAC license in the state, county, or city jurisdiction where work
will be performed EPA Universal certification credentials
Refrigeration/HVAC trade or vocational certification Minimum of
three (3) years of HVAC experience Responsibilities Troubleshoot,
calibrate, and adjust pilots, thermostats, burners, transformers,
controls, relays, heaters, elements, switches, and electrical
system components Use common HVAC trade tools (e.g., multimeter,
refrigerant gauges, charging charts, hand tools) Install, maintain,
and repair ventilation and air conditioning systems and equipment
across diverse building types, including classrooms, dormitories,
laboratories, and athletic facilities Identify maintenance risks on
equipment and diagnose electrical and mechanical faults Perform
emergency repairs promptly and efficiently Clean, adjust, and
repair systems; perform warranty services Provide technical
direction and on-the-job training Keep daily logs and records of
all maintenance functions Ensure compliance with appliance
standards and Occupational Health and Safety Act Comply with
service standards, work instructions, and customer requirements
Assist with customer inquiries and complete other duties as
assigned Preferred Skills Experience supporting educational or
